What Is Ceramic Coating?
Ceramic coating is a fluid polymer put on your car's exterior, developing a safety layer that bonds with the paint. This advanced technology enhances your vehicle's surface, using a sturdy guard versus ecological impurities like dust, gunk, and UV rays. When you apply ceramic coating, you're not simply adding shine; you're additionally boosting the longevity of your car's paint job.Unlike typical wax or sealants, which wear off with time, ceramic layers give long-lasting security that can withstand for several years with proper maintenance. The application process typically includes complete cleaning and polishing to guarantee an excellent bond. After applying the coating, it treatments to create a hard shell, improving hydrophobic residential or commercial properties that push back water and dirt. This means cleaning your vehicle ends up being less complicated, and you can appreciate a continually tidy appearance. Investing in ceramic coating is a proactive means to preserve your automobile's aesthetic appeal and value.

Price Comparison
Selecting between a DIY ceramic coating application and employing a professional can considerably influence your spending plan. DIY sets generally range from $50 to $200, making them an eye-catching alternative for those wanting to conserve cash. You'll require to assess the expense of your time and any kind of extra devices or products you could require. On the other hand, specialist applications can set you back anywhere from $500 to over $2,000, depending on the quality of the item made use of and the dimension of your car. While the upfront expense is greater, professionals usually provide service warranties and make use of higher-grade items, which can conserve you cash on maintenance in the long run. Inevitably, consider your spending plan versus the value of your time and competence.

Maintenance Tips for Ceramic Coated Autos
After picking the best ceramic coating for your vehicle, maintaining it well-maintained is crucial to optimizing its benefits. Beginning by cleaning your cars and truck consistently making use of a pH-neutral soap and a soft microfiber towel to stop scrapes. Prevent automated auto cleans with brushes, as they can damage the coating.Once your lorry is tidy, completely dry it completely to avoid water areas. Think about using a ceramic upkeep spray every couple of months to enhance the coating's hydrophobic residential properties and shine.Inspect your coating regularly for any kind of signs of wear or damages, and don't be reluctant to repair any kind of affected areas (Ceramic Coating St Louis Park). Furthermore, auto parking in shaded locations or using a cars and truck cover can aid secure against UV rays and ecological impurities

Just How Lengthy Does Ceramic Coating Last Before Needing Reapplication?
Ceramic coating usually lasts between 2 to 5 years, depending upon the item and maintenance. Normal washing and appropriate treatment can extend its life expectancy, yet you'll desire to reapply it for ideal security in time.
Can Ceramic Coating Be Applied Over Existing Paint Defense Films?
Yes, you can apply ceramic coating over existing paint protection movies. Just assure the movie's surface is tidy and in good condition. This combination enhances security and provides your vehicle a glossy, durable surface.
Is Ceramic Coating Safe for All Car Surfaces?
Yes, ceramic coating's risk-free for most car surfaces, including paint, steel, and glass. It's ideal to stay clear of permeable products or certain plastics. Always check supplier guidelines to confirm compatibility with your automobile's particular surfaces.
